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

Abstract A reflexive Banach space with an unconditional basis admits an equivalent 1-unconditional 2 R norm and embeds into a reflexive space with a 1-symmetric 2 R norm. Partial results on 1-symmetric 2 R renormings of spaces with a symmetric basis are obtained.
